Output 6bba0594d7961a8bdf27c220555c48635004db9721f2b9c8b7f224017d5ec07c:5

value
7575820
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e3883660bea6d3f2728ab23d5569ce107da43e11 OP_EQUAL
address
MUeEoBQAWeSvpNDWkZtKtcMh1smRSjsGgS
transaction
6bba0594d7961a8bdf27c220555c48635004db9721f2b9c8b7f224017d5ec07c
spent
true